1) What does ‘Verified’ Really Mean ?
In a world where digital listings and online bookings dominate the rental space, the word "verified" has become more than just a label - it’s a promise. But what does it actually mean when a hostel or commercial property is marked as verified on a rental platform like hovee Rent?
Verification begins when a tenant expresses their interest in a property . Every individual or business listing a property is required to submit valid documentation to prove their identity and ownership. This could include government-issued IDs, property deeds, lease agreements, or legal permits, depending on the listing type (Hostels, Office spaces, etc.). These details are cross-checked by the platform to make sure the person you're dealing with is legitimate and accountable.
Next, the property itself goes through a content and credibility check. This includes :
- Verifying that the property physically exists
- Ensuring the photos uploaded match the actual space
- Checking the location through GPS tagging and property visits (if applicable)
- Reviewing amenities and listing descriptions for honesty and accuracy
When a listing is verified, the platform confirms that the images used are recent, real, and unaltered. This means no photoshop tricks, stock photos, or old images from before a renovation or decline in condition.
A "verified" label also means that all interactions through the platform are monitored and secure. You’re not asked to take conversations off-platform to random phone numbers or untraceable chats. Instead, the system offers a safe, transparent environment to discuss terms, clarify doubts, and make payments without fear of fraud.
What you see is what you’ll get - literally.

3) See what others say : Real Reviews, Real Experiences
Let’s face it - any listing can look perfect online. Great photos, well-written descriptions, attractive pricing. But it’s the people who’ve actually lived in the property or interacted with the owner who can truly tell you what it’s like. Was the property as advertised? Did the owner respond quickly? Were there hidden issues?
Real reviews give you the answers no listing ever will.
They offer a layer of transparency and trust that helps you make better, more informed decisions - without second-guessing every step.
When it comes to rentals, one good review can spark interest, and one honest warning can save you from making a poor choice. Don’t just rely on photos or listings - read the stories, understand the experiences, and make decisions backed by real voices. Sometimes the most valuable information is not from the glowing 5-star reviews - but from the 3-star ones that point out minor flaws or deal breakers. These reviews help you :
- Manage your expectations.
- Avoid uncomfortable surprises.
- Choose the right property or tenant for your unique needs.
